    Fitting

    Fitting avatar: Documents with hangers

    Library add improve test log, validate its according to your API documentation, show the documentation coverage with log.

    Test log setting supports RSpec test and WebMock stubbing for Ruby On Rails application, API documentation supports API Blueprint and OpenAPI.

    This reduces the costs of support, testers and analysts.

    Installation

    Add this line to your application's Gemfile:

    gem 'fitting'

    After that execute:

    $ bundle

    Or install the gem by yourself:

    $ gem install fitting

    Usage

    Log

    Firstly, improve test.log.

    To your spec_helper.rb:

    require 'fitting'
    
    Fitting.logger

    Delete all files log/*.log and run rspec

    You get more information about incoming and outgoing request in log/fitting*.log.

    FITTING incoming request {"method":"POST","path":"/public/api/v1/inboxes/tEX5JiZyceiwuKMi1oN9Sf8S/contacts","body":{},"response":{"status":200,"content_type":"application/json","body":{"source_id":"00dbf18d-879e-47cb-ac45-e9aece266eb1","pubsub_token":"ktn6YwPus57JDf4e59eFPom5","id":3291,"name":"shy-surf-401","email":null,"phone_number":null}},"title":"./spec/controllers/public/api/v1/inbox/contacts_controller_spec.rb:9","group":"./spec/controllers/public/api/v1/inbox/contacts_controller_spec.rb","host":"www.example.com"}
    FITTING outgoing request {"method":"POST","path":"/v1/organizations/org_id/meeting","body":{},"response":{"status":200,"content_type":"application/json","body":{"success":true,"data":{"meeting":{"id":"meeting_id","roomName":"room_name"}}}},"title":"./spec/controllers/api/v1/accounts/integrations/dyte_controller_spec.rb:50","group":"./spec/controllers/api/v1/accounts/integrations/dyte_controller_spec.rb","host":"api.cluster.dyte.in"}
    

    Validation

    Secondly, validate the log to the documentation.

    Add this to your .fitting.yml:

    APIs:
      - host: www.example.com
        type: openapi2
        path: swagger/swagger.json

    Run

    bundle e rake fitting:validate

    Settings

    APIs

    type

    OpenAPI 2.0

    Swagger

    APIs:
      - host: www.example.com
        type: openapi2
        path: doc/api.json
    OpenAPI 3.0

    Also OpenAPI

    APIs:
      - host: www.example.com
        type: openapi3
        path: doc/api.json
    API Blueprint

    First you need to install drafter or crafter. Works after conversion from API Blueprint to API Elements (in YAML file) with Drafter or Crafter.

    That is, I mean that you first need to do this

    drafter doc.apib -o doc.yaml

    or

    node_modules/.bin/crafter doc.apib > doc.yaml

    and then

    APIs:
      - host: www.example.com
        type: drafter
        path: doc/api.yaml

    or

    APIs:
      - host: www.example.com
        type: crafter
        path: doc/api.yaml
    Tomograph

    To use additional features of the pre-converted tomograph

    example

    bundle exec tomograph -d crafter --exclude-description doc/api.yml doc/api.json

    and then

    APIs:
      - host: www.example.com
        type: tomogram
        path: doc/api.json

    prefix

    Setting the prefix name is optional. For example, you can do this:

    APIs:
      - host: www.example.com
        prefix: /api/v3
        type: openapi2
        path: swagger/swagger.json

    SkipValidation

    host

    It is not necessary to immediately describe each host in detail, you can only specify its name and skip it until you are ready to documented it

    SkipValidation:
      - host: api.cluster.dyte.in

    prefix

    If you want to skip a specific prefix in the host

    SkipValidation:
      - host: api.cluster.dyte.in
        prefix: /admin/api

    method and path

    If you want to skip a specific request in the host

    SkipValidation:
      - host: api.cluster.dyte.in
        method: GET
        path: /api/v1/cars

    NoCov

    It is not necessary to immediately test each doc in detail, you can only specify its name and skip it until you are ready to test it

    host

    NoCov:
      - host: sso.test

    method

    NoCov:
      - host: sso.test
        method: GET

    path

    NoCov:
      - host: sso.test
        method: GET
        path: /users/{userId}

    code

    NoCov:
      - host: sso.test
        method: GET
        path: /users/{userId}
        code: 200

    content-type

    NoCov:
      - host: sso.test
        method: GET
        path: /users/{userId}
        code: 200
        content-type: application/json

    combination

    NoCov:
      - host: sso.test
        method: GET
        path: /users/{userId}
        code: 200
        content-type: application/json
        combination: oneOf.0

    combination_next

    NoCov:
      - host: sso.test
        method: GET
        path: /users/{userId}
        code: 200
        content-type: application/json
        combination: oneOf.0
        combination_next: oneOf.0.required.users

    Debug

    If you find bug, you can debug it or create task in this github project with new file coverage/fitting.debug.yml

    Debug:
      - host: www.example.com
        method: GET
        path: /api/v3/users
        code: 200
        content-type: application/json
